What companies run services between Mannheim, Germany and Zoetermeer, Netherlands?

You can take a train from Mannheim, Hauptbahnhof to Zoetermeer Oost via Frankfurt Flughafen Fernb and Utrecht Centraal in around 5h 49m. Alternatively, FlixBus operates a bus from Mannheim central bus station to Utrecht Leidsche Rijn Centrum once daily. Tickets cost €30–55 and the journey takes 6h 10m.
